Что считается нормальной работой
В нормальном состоянии оператор видит актуальные значения, устройство доступно, команды выполняются предсказуемо, а интерфейс не оставляет сомнений в текущем состоянии линии и устройства.
Зачем нужна страница Control
Control — это основная рабочая страница для выбранного устройства. Именно здесь оператор быстрее всего отвечает на простые вопросы: какое устройство открыто, есть ли у него живые значения, доступно ли оно сейчас и можно ли отправлять команды.
- Если устройство есть в списке, но значения не приходят, это не нормальная ситуация и ее нужно разбирать.
- Если команда отправлена, результат должен быть понятен: она либо сработала, либо нет.
- Если устройство недоступно, интерфейс должен помочь заметить это сразу, а не скрывать проблему.
Как правильно читать состояние устройства
Важно различать три разные вещи: устройство существует в конфигурации, устройство доступно прямо сейчас, и значения свежие. Это не одно и то же.
flowchart TD
A[Устройство есть
в конфигурации] --> B[Шлюз его опрашивает]
B --> C{Ответы приходят?}
C -- Да --> D[Значения свежие
и пригодны к работе]
C -- Нет --> E[Связь потеряна
или нестабильна]
D --> F[Оператор видит
здоровую картину]
E --> F
Для оператора из этого следует простое правило: сам факт наличия устройства в списке еще не означает, что ему можно доверять прямо сейчас. Живое состояние важнее, чем просто сохраненная запись в конфигурации.
Нормальное состояние на Control
Рабочее состояние
Проблемное состояние
Зачем нужны dashboards
Dashboards удобны тогда, когда нужно быстро понять общую картину по зоне, помещению или системе в целом. Они не заменяют детальный просмотр Control, но помогают быстро заметить отклонение.
Когда полезен dashboard
Когда нужно увидеть ключевые температуры, состояния и предупреждения сразу по нескольким устройствам.
Когда достаточно Control
Когда работа идет с одним конкретным устройством и нужны подробные значения или команды.
Главная цель
Не показать все подряд, а быстро показать самое важное текущее состояние.
Обзор dashboard
Зачем нужны локальные сценарии
Локальные сценарии позволяют шлюзу реагировать на условия без ожидания внешней платформы. Например, когда выполняется условие, шлюз сам отправляет нужную команду устройству.
Это особенно полезно там, где важна быстрая локальная реакция и где внешняя связь не должна быть обязательным условием.
Зачем нужен Scenario Log
Scenario Log делает автоматизацию понятной. Без него сценарии превращаются в черный ящик: что-то где-то произошло, но непонятно почему.
Как отправлять команды
Команды стоит отправлять только тогда, когда по интерфейсу видно, что устройство доступно, а текущее состояние понятно. После выполнения команды важно убедиться, что результат действительно отразился на экране.
Результат команды
Признаки здоровой ежедневной эксплуатации
- Оператор видит понятные имена устройств, а не только адреса.
- Значения не вызывают постоянных сомнений в актуальности.
- Команды ведут себя предсказуемо.
- Если появляется проблема, она заметна и поддается объяснению.
Когда пора переходить к диагностике
Если значения перестали обновляться, устройство исчезло, команда не сработала или сценарий повел себя непонятно, это уже повод переходить из обычной эксплуатации в диагностику, а не гадать по интерфейсу.
Связанные разделы
- Диагностика для разбора проблемных состояний.
- Справочник UI для пояснения экранов и индикаторов.
- Обслуживание для сервисных действий и безопасного восстановления.